T. S. Eliot Quotes
Funny Quotes by T. S. Eliot

Let these funny T. S. Eliot Quotes lighten up your life. And check out the humorous quotes of many more funny authors in my large collection.

We shall not cease from exploration
And the end of all of our exploring
Will be to arrive where we started
And know the place for the first time
- T. S. Eliot

What we call the beginning is often the end.
And to make an end is to make a beginning.
The end is where we start from.
- T. S. Eliot
